About this product

Product Information

All six episodes of the BBC series chronicling the reign and marriages of England's King Henry VIII. Including episodes "Catherine Aragon", "Anne Boleyn", "Jane Seymour", "Anne Of Cleves", "Catherine Howard" and "Catherine Parr". A highly acclaimed series, with careful attention paid to characterization.

  • Excellent BBC Classic Historical Miniseries

    I watched this on DVD from my library & it's one of the most well-acted amd researched mini-series about English history I've ever watched. The casting was impeccable, especially Keith Michell as the conflicted yet indomitable and stubborn King Henry VIII. He reveals a human side to "the person in the portrait", as do the actresses in the roles of the Six Wives. Other notables are the previous Dr. Who as the Duke of Norfolk, & Bernard Hepton as Archbishop Cranmer. Watching this series also gives a sense of appreciation for how much work the BBC invested in this series. Such dedication holds up & proves the relevance of both the show (50 years after its release as the first Masterpiece Theatre miniseries) and the pivotal historical changes in England brought about in the reign of Henry ...
